### Laundry-Locker Access Flow — Runbook Fragment

When a Foldbox customer reports a locker that won't release, first confirm the access grant exists in the Latchline service; a missing grant means the payment webhook never landed, so replay it from the queue. If the grant exists but the door stays locked, cycle the locker controller remotely and wait 30 seconds. Before escalating to hardware support, capture the controller's firmware build token shown below.

build token for fajop-kageg: htk14_a2d40227103e0f

Minutes — Management Meeting, Logistics Transition

For the incoming director: the committee agreed to end the contract with Farrow Haulage and move all regional distribution to Quillbeck Freight from June. Transition costs are estimated at 90,000 credits, recovered within fourteen months. Ms. Onder will manage the handover plan and weekly status reports. The confidential note on business plans is appended below.

confidential, kahog-bawif: The northern region missed its Pramir quota by 20.0 percent last quarter. Casaxek Freight plans to lower the Fraion list price by 41.5 percent in December. The finance team signed off on a budget of $236.4 million for Project Druius. The renewal with Fenysix Partners closes at $91.3 million a year, 2.1 percent below the last contract.

# Query planner regression harness client.
# Replays captured plans against the Margrove planner
# and diffs cost estimates. On-call: run this before
# rolling back any planner change. Staging only.
# Retries disabled on purpose — failures must surface.
# The harness needs the internal planner-service key,
# which is:

API key for bageg-kajef: vxb2-ss

Night-shift staff: Floor 4 of the Tellhaven Building opens this week. After 21:00, access is via the rear stairwell only; the lifts are locked out overnight during the settling period. Complete a walk-through of the new floor once per shift and log it. The stairwell keypad accepts the code below.

badge for yahop-fawep: bdg-XBKXI-68071